Don't Let Software Warranties Expire: The Importance of Tracking

Summary

Most IT teams discover their software warranty has expired only after a failure occurs, leading to unexpected costs. A software warranty represents a vendor's commitment to product performance for a specified period, making tracking essential for effective IT Asset Management.

Key Points

  • Software warranties are formal commitments from vendors regarding product performance.
  • Many IT teams fail to monitor warranty status until a failure occurs, resulting in unplanned expenses.
  • Tracking software warranties is crucial for sound IT Asset Management (ITAM) practices.
  • Expired warranties can lead to significant financial implications for internal teams.
  • Awareness of warranty status can help prevent costly incidents and improve operational efficiency.
